tomcat mysql jdk_Linux环境下搭建Tomcat+mysql+jdk环境

【JDK安装】

下载1.8版本,我用红框标注出来了:

2e75c2ee13c7487065202c685d269b55.png

,也许有的同学看到没有1.8版本,你可以随便下载一个linux的版本都可以的!一定记住是linux版本的!!很多同学搞错了,直接下载windows版本的!

2.在本地解压后,用xftp上传到linux环境中去。上传的路径为: /usr/local

3fec4ca3d1a22693a067e3629d3d708d.png

3.赋予JDK文件最高权限,不然后面使用或者引用会有权限问题阻塞你的操作(记得连接好你的xshell

1a608231c2bc5df53c035a66871de140.png

,就是这个工具,有问题的,可以百度看下怎么链接到你的linux服务器),详细步骤如下:

1)切换到顶级目录 cd ~

2)然后切换到上级目录 cd ..

3)切换到local路径下 cd /usr/local

4)赋予JDK文件最高权限  chmod 777 -R jdk1.8.0_65

4.配置JDK环境变量:

1)切换到顶级目录 cd ~

2)切换到上级目录 cd ..

3)切换到etc路径下 cd etc

4)编辑profile文件 vi profile

5)按下键盘的 i键,进入编辑模式,一直定位到profile文档的末尾【记住,是要你到文档末尾,不是要你删除文档!】!

6)配置JDK的环境变量,在profile中输入如下内容:

export JAVA_HOME=/usr/local/jdk1.8.0_65 【特别说明:这个就是你的jdk的安装路径!!!不要弄错了!要以你自己的路径为准!】

【重点!很多同学解压后,把地方弄错了,要记得你们上传上去的JDK打开界面应该是这样的!一直到这个界面才是你们的JDK环境变量位置!确保/usr/local/jdk1.8.0_65这个路径打开之后,就是我下面截图的界面!!!!】

dae5ac9858793f0e5f5d0eaf9d2cf7e6.png

export CLASSPATH=$CLASSPATH:$JAVA_HOME/lib:$JAVA_HOME/jre/lib

export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H:$HOME/bin

7)按住键盘的ESC键,然后输入 :wq,就保存了你刚刚设置的环境变量

8)让你刚刚设置的环境变量生效 source profile

9)如何查看你的JDK是否配置完成呢?输入命令 java -version,看到下面的说明JDK版本的截图,就说明你配置成功了!

f601840794abccf10a037ff9134a5a1c.png

【Tomcat】

1.首先下载 一个tomcat版本,我这里用的是apache-tomcat-6.0.35版本,apache-tomcat-6.0.35.zip是对应的压缩包,并在你本机进行解压;

2.可以用XFTP 直接把已经解压的apache-tomcat-6.0.35上传到 /usr/local路径,上传完毕,然后这里就需要对环境变量进行配置,然后后面的tomcat才会顺利启动

3.按步骤启动tomcat:

1)切换到顶级 目录 cd ~

2)切换到上级目录 cd ..

3)切换到启动命令所在的bin路径:cd /usr/local/apache-tomcat-6.0.37/bin

4)输入tomcat 启动命令 ./startup.sh,如果遇到下面的提示,就说明你对bin文件里面的命令操作权限不够,就需要赋予权限:

9efe8e616e12c2c71b9f5a59e35fc4d1.png

5)返回到bin的上级目录 cd ..

6)赋予 bin文件的最高权限 chmod 777 -R bin

7)切换到bin路径下 cd bin

8)然后再次执行tomcat启动命令: ./startup.sh,出现如下截图,则表明启动成功。

a0efb38c952e4db82905c2b98098881f.png

9)一般默认的端口则是8080,所以直接在你的电脑的浏览器输入 你的ip地址加上端口号,即可以访问到tomcat的首页了。 http://【你的linux服务器IP地址】:8080

注意:ip地址 是你Linux服务器的ip地址,如何获取?--->在Linux中输入ifconfig 就可以获取到了!

10)但是任何配置都不会这么轻松就配置成功的,会出现防火墙关闭或者端口被占用的问题,这里我们可以切换到 tomcat下的bin 目录,执行下面这个命令,查看tomcat日志: ./catalina.sh run, 一般日志格式如下:

50af10aea26e491f7688b05113b9a247.png

注:如果访问不了,可以尝试关闭防火墙,在Linux下输入命令: service iptables stop,然后再访问就可以了!

以上直接关闭防火墙的命令不推荐,可尝试如下方法

用以下命令加入到配置文件vim /etc/sysconfig/iptables的最后一行,可允许80端口进入

iptables -I input -p tcp --dport 80 –j accept

再service iptables restart

11)在浏览器输入IP地址加端口号,如果看到tomcat 的首页,则表明成功了,如下所示:

63bf931ac16fba23733b260331db06b8.png

【Mysql的配置】

1.切换到你需要安装mysql的路径 cd /usr/local

2.网上的安装方式都有很多,我们这里是自己搭建测试环境,可以直接选择在线安装,命令如下: yum install mysql-server,一直等待它安装完成,期间有些步骤需要询问是否继续,直接输入Y即可

3.安装完成后,启动mysql 服务,命令为: service mysqld start,看到如下截图,则说明安装mysql成功了

f44a4fcdee9530a2f18ae6f75d360998.png

4.一般这样安装的mysql 都是默认为root根用户进行登录,密码也默认为空,所以输入下面的命令: mysql -u root -p, 然后密码处输入回车,即可登录到数据库了。如下所示:

34900ea951561f700cd4334476509166.png

就说明已经登陆到数据库了。

6、如何利用本地的navicate连接linux服务器的数据库?并对数据库进行操作:

1)首先要新建一个用户,因为一般的数据库用户都是linux本机访问的,我们要从外面来访问linux的数据库,就要创建一个权限为%的用户

2)在xshell中登录到数据库中: mysql -u root -p 然后回车,要你输入密码的时候,你再回车就可以登录进去了,因为数据库默认用户是root,密码是空的

3)切换到mysql 数据库 use mysql

4)创建一个外面可以访问linux数据库服务器的用户: grant all privileges on *.* to 'root'@'%' identified by '123456' with grant option;

5)刷新权限 : flush privileges;

6)然后用navicate来登陆就好了!用 root用户,密码是 123456 具体怎么使用navicate连接数据库,请自行百度!

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值